Bottom line — Which firm should I choose?

For clients prioritizing constant accessibility, The Law Offices Of Alcock & Associates P.C. stands out with its stated 24/7 availability. Those for whom this is not a primary concern, and who value other specific practice areas, might find Law Office of Daniel Hutto, PLLC a suitable option. Both firms offer a free consultation.

Who should choose Law Office of Daniel Hutto, PLLC

Choose Law Office of Daniel Hutto, PLLC if your legal needs extend to specific family law matters such as child custody, child support, or domestic violence. This firm also handles criminal defense and DUI cases, offering a free initial consultation to discuss your situation.

Who should choose The Law Offices Of Alcock & Associates P.C.

Choose The Law Offices Of Alcock & Associates P.C. if you are seeking a firm with named recognition, such as Avvo Rated and Martindale-Hubbell AV Preeminent. This firm also handles immigration and personal injury cases, in addition to criminal defense and DUI matters, and offers a free consultation.
